function HSVtoRGB(h, s, v) {
var r;
var g;
var b;
var i;
var f;
var p;
var q;
var t;
i = Math.floor(h * 6);
f = h * 6 - i;
p = v * (1 - s);
q = v * (1 - f * s);
t = v * (1 - (1 - f) * s);
switch (i % 6) {
case 0: r = v; g = t; b = p; break;
case 1: r = q; g = v; b = p; break;
case 2: r = p; g = v; b = t; break;
case 3: r = p; g = q; b = v; break;
case 4: r = t; g = p; b = v; break;
case 5: r = v; g = p; b = q; break;
default: break;
}
return [r,
g,
b];
}
function RGBtoHSV(r, g, b) {
var max = Math.max(r, g, b);
var min = Math.min(r, g, b);
var d = max - min;
var h;
var s = (max === 0 ? 0 : d / max);
var v = max / 255;
switch (max) {
case min: h = 0; break;
case r: h = (g - b) + d * (g < b ? 6 : 0); h /= 6 * d; break;
case g: h = (b - r) + d * 2; h /= 6 * d; break;
case b: h = (r - g) + d * 4; h /= 6 * d; break;
default: break;
}
return [
h,
s,
v,
];
}
function addSaturationToRGB(color, offset) {
var hsv = RGBtoHSV(color[0] * 255, color[1] * 255, color[2] * 255);
hsv[1] += offset;
if (hsv[1] > 1) {
hsv[1] = 1;
} else if (hsv[1] <= 0) {
hsv[1] = 0;
}
return HSVtoRGB(hsv[0], hsv[1], hsv[2]);
}
function addBrightnessToRGB(color, offset) {
var hsv = RGBtoHSV(color[0] * 255, color[1] * 255, color[2] * 255);
hsv[2] += offset;
if (hsv[2] > 1) {
hsv[2] = 1;
} else if (hsv[2] < 0) {
hsv[2] = 0;
}
return HSVtoRGB(hsv[0], hsv[1], hsv[2]);
}
function addHueToRGB(color, offset) {
var hsv = RGBtoHSV(color[0] * 255, color[1] * 255, color[2] * 255);
hsv[0] += offset / 360;
if (hsv[0] > 1) {
hsv[0] -= 1;
} else if (hsv[0] < 0) {
hsv[0] += 1;
}
return HSVtoRGB(hsv[0], hsv[1], hsv[2]);
}
